symptomology versus symptomotology

English Medical Medical: Health Care
we are trying to describe the presentation of an indivdual with a psychological disorder as well as chronic pain.. which term is correct? or is there a difference?

We are writing a document for submission to lawyers, doctors, court in Ontario Canada. The report is medical legal in nature.

Sheila Wilson Mar 14, 2011:
Synonyms symptomology and symptomatology are synonyms, with the latter being much more commonly used.
